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Guinea Turaco | Iberian Shrew |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Aves (Birds)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Musophagiformes (Musophagiformes) | Soricomorpha (Soricomorpha) |
| Family | Musophagidae | Soricidae |
| Genus | Tauraco | Sorex |
| Species | Tauraco persa | Sorex granarius |
Evolutionary Relationship
Guinea Turaco and Iberian Shrew share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
